    What's special

    Originally built in 1899, the Historic Douglas Building was renovated into work/live lofts in 2005. With only 50 New York Style units in the building, The Douglas is an amazingly well-maintained building entry into owning a loft in Downtown Los Angeles. All units feature high ceilings, original hardwood and tile flooring, Poggen Pohl kitchens with stainless appliances, massive original double hung windows, central heat and AC and washer dryers in unit. This north facing open loft / one bedroom unit has a bank of massive double hung windows offering skyline views of City Hall with tons of natural light flanked by exposed original brick. A full size soaking tub, in-unit washer/dryer, central HVAC, high ceilings, window treatments and ample lighting round out modern living in the ultra cool loft building. This is a secured access building with a subterranean parking garage and one deeded and assigned spot for this unit. The Douglas is a Mills Act status building that equates to a 50-70% savings on your property taxes. Sale includes all appliances. The Douglas Building lies on the border of Downtown's Civic Center and Historic Core neighborhoods. This quiet corner of DTLA offers quick access to Grand Central Market, Neuehouse, City Hall, Disney Concert Hall, The Broad Museum and world class dining. Walk through video available.
